Shirin Issa Bhaloo, PhD, is a seasoned scientist with extensive experience in functional genomics, precision medicine, and nanomedicine. Currently serving as Lead Scientist at the New York Genome Center since November 2022, Shirin previously held roles such as Senior Research Scientist and Senior Postdoctoral Research Scientist at Memorial Sloan Kettering Cancer Center. Shirin's academic foundation includes a PhD in Stem Cells and Regenerative Medicine from King's College London and a Research Fellowship at the Massachusetts Institute of Technology. With earlier positions in quality assurance and pharmaceutical development, Shirin has contributed significantly to research across various institutions, focusing on cancer, hematopoiesis, and nanotechnology.
